سیستم های مدیریت پایگاه داده قسمت اصلی سیستم های اطلاعاتی هستند که اندازه و پیچیددگی این سیستم ها به طور چشمگیری درسال های اخیر افزایش یافته است. با رشد و پیشرفت سیستم های پایگاه داده و پیچیده تر شدن آن ها، مدیران پایگاه داده با مشکلات وچالش های بیشتری روبرو شده اند که مدیریت این سیستم ها پرهزینه و زمان بر است. قسمت اصلی هزینه کلی مالکیت سیستم پایگاه داده،شامل هزینه های مدیر خبره ای است که بتواند این سیستم های بزرگ و پیجیده را مدیریت کند.
پایگاه داده خودمختار با فراهم آوردن عملکردخود مدیریتی، منجر به کاهش هزینه کل مالکیت برای سیستم پایگاه داده می شود. تصمیمات خود مدیریتی نظیر تنظیم خود کار شمایپایگاه داده وابسته به بارکاری پایگاه داده است. بنابراین یکی از مسائل مهم در تحقق تنظیم خودکار پایگاه داده، بایش و تحلیل بارکاری برایکشف تغییرات و تطبیق طراحی (بازتنظیمی) شمای پایگاه داده با این تغییرات است. سیستم های پایگاه داده NoSQL راهکارهای مناسبی برای پروژه های کلان داده هستند و از انعطاف پذیری بالایی در طراحیبرخوردارند. در پایگاه داده ستون گسترده NoSQL طراحی یک شما کارامد و مناسب نه تنها وابسته به مدل داده مفهومی،بلکه به پرسوجوهای برنامه هم وابسته است. هدف اصلی این تحفیق خود کارسازی طراحی شمای پایگاه داده سنون گستردهNoSQL است کد بدین منظور یک روش میتنی بر بارکاری برای نگاشت مدل داده مفهومی به شما پایگاه داده ستون گسترده با هدف بهینه سازی کارایی بارکاری ارائه می شود. در این روشی مبتنی بر بارکاری برای انتخاب خودکار شمایبهینه یافته از پایگاه داده ستون گسترده NoSQL ارائه شده می شود که برای کشف تغییرات بارکاری بکار می رود که لازمه بازتنظیمی خودکار شمای پایگاه داده است. نتایج حاصل شده از آزمایش های کارایی راهکار پیشنهادی در کشف تغییرات بارکاری را نشان می دهد.